1. Determine the Theme and Style
The first step in planning an anniversary party is to decide on a theme and style. Consider the couple’s preferences and interests. Do they enjoy a particular era, such as the 1920s, or do they have a passion for travel? Selecting a theme will help set the tone for the entire event and make it easier to choose decorations and activities.
2. Create a Guest List
Next, create a guest list. Decide whether you want to have a small, intimate gathering or a larger party with family and friends. Keep in mind the couple’s preferences and any budget constraints you may have. Make sure to include close family members, friends, and colleagues who are important to the couple.
3. Select a Venue
Choosing the right venue is crucial to the success of the anniversary party. Consider the number of guests, the theme of the event, and your budget. If you prefer a casual gathering, you might opt for a backyard party. However, if you want a more formal and elegant celebration, you may need to book a banquet hall or restaurant.
4. Plan the Decorations
Decorations play a significant role in creating the desired atmosphere for the anniversary party. Coordinate the decorations with the chosen theme and style. Consider using the couple’s wedding colors or incorporating their favorite flowers and personalized photo displays. Balloons, banners, and centerpieces can also add a festive touch to the venue.
5. Organize Food and Drinks
Determine what type of catering services you would like to provide for the anniversary party. You can choose between a buffet, plated dinner, or even a potluck-style meal. Make sure to consider any dietary restrictions you or the couple may have, and select a menu that suits everyone’s tastes. Don’t forget to plan for beverages, including alcoholic and non-alcoholic options.
6. Entertainment and Activities
Keep your guests engaged and entertained throughout the anniversary party by organizing activities and entertainment. Consider hiring a live band or DJ to provide music and encourage dancing. You can also plan fun games, such as trivia about the couple or a slideshow showcasing their journey together. Remember to incorporate activities that reflect the couple’s interests and personalities.
7. Send Invitations
Once all the details are in place, it’s time to send out invitations to the anniversary party. Create a beautiful invitation that matches the theme and includes all the necessary details, such as the date, time, venue, and RSVP information. Consider using online invitation platforms for easy RSVP tracking and to reduce environmental waste.
8. Plan for Toasts and Speeches
A significant part of any anniversary party is the toasts and speeches. Ask close family members and friends if they would like to say a few words about the couple. Coordinate the timing of these speeches to ensure they flow seamlessly throughout the event. It’s always a good idea to have a microphone or sound system available for better audibility.
9. Don’t Forget the Cake
No anniversary celebration is complete without a delicious cake. Order or bake a cake that suits the theme and style of the party. If you want to add a personal touch, consider having a custom cake topper made with the couple’s initials or a meaningful symbol. Don’t forget to have candles ready for the cake cutting ceremony!
10. Capture the Memories
Lastly, don’t forget to capture the special moments of the anniversary party. Hire a professional photographer to ensure high-quality photos or consider setting up a DIY photo booth for guests to take fun and memorable pictures. These photographs will serve as cherished mementos for the couple and their loved ones.
